Then I developed a tool to connect it to PC via serial, using the console
port; this tool is somehow similar to VTserver for PDP11 realm, but more
expandable.
Basically, you can do memory transfers between Nova and PC (both
directions), and execute almost *ANY* I/O instruction on the Nova, under the
strict direction of the PC.
On the PC, a tool developed in Python is used to bootstrap a special binary
program (using Program Load feature on Nova), and then to execute special
scripts, prepared for particular disk and/or tape peripherals, to dump a
device to image file (compatible with SIMH), dump an image file to device,
format a disk, and so on...
As all these procedures are controlled remotely by the PC, on the Nova
always sits the very same small binary code, thus supporting new peripherals
should be very easy, once one understands how the whole stuff works.

I already developed (and debugged using an emulated Nova3 on SIMH) all is
needed to read/write/format disks on 6030.
